Summary The music therapy project »Durch Musik zur Sprache« was implemented at primary schools and focuses on emotional and communicative aspects of the successful use of language. The medium of music shall enable children to communicate about themselves and what they experience. The project was evaluated in a mixed-method study through a pre-post design with a comparative group (N = 60). No significant changes in the area of language were found. But, in the social-emotional area, the music therapy group showed significant improvement for the areas enjoyment of talking, confidence in talking, task comprehen-sion, vocabulary, grammar and self-assertion. Only the effect on self-assertion was however significantly higher than in the comparative group. A qualitative single case study describes this effect and presents specific examples from the project.
